From the desk of the President

From The American Chapter

Third Annual dinner dance greetings

 Merl Grove’s Past Students.  I bring you greetings

 We are honored by your presence.

It is great to be a part of a legacy that hails such stalwarts as Miriam and Nathan Speid. Muriel Lynch. Enid Kerr, J. Barbara Martin, Ellorine W
alker and many more still in the making

This year it is our great pleasure to have with us two such stalwarts, Our honorary Member Mrs. Joyce Taylor OD and our Honoree, Miss Enid Robotham who taught more than PE and History respectively but indeed taught us respect, courtesy and honesty.

Yes Honesty! Sometimes their honesty was brutal, and some if not all of us may have gotten offended once or twice during our career MerlGrove.

But their honesty taught us to be honest and that we earn respect by being respectful to others and of ourselves. They taught us not only to aggressively follow our dream, but to be mindful of others in doing so. The lessons learnt at Merl Grove have served us well throughout our Careers and have taken us to heights we would never have imagined while learning these valuable lessons.

Yet here we are, Past Students from all over the world, one goal, one aim one mission. That mission being, to give back of ourselves to School and country.   To pay our good fortune, forward.

We are here tonight because we are not only living the dream, we are making sure that our little sisters also has a chance to dream, to learn and to become the best Citizen of the world that they can be. We are also taking it one step further. We are making certain that these same students, not only maintain their high grade level but also that they possess the Character and the inner passion, to, when their day come also have the mind set to pay it forward. One by one, Child by Child we hope that they not only receive the legacy of giving but have the means by which to do so. In this way a strong and United Country will be built and maintained.

This past year we handed out 8 very well deserved Scholarships, for the coming year, we stand ready to up that to 12 students.

Above and beyond this, The NEAC has

Committed to other projects within the Merl Grove Community, we have donated supplies to build a better Home Economic department, to upgrade the Library with books obtained on a book drive directed by Judith Brooks or should I say Dr. Judith Brooks.

Dr. Jean Welsh, Marie Beans, Andrea Robinson, Claudette Knight, Elizabeth Briscoe, Norma Williams, Paula Howard and Andrea McDonald Black have also sponsored a child.

Myrna Brown has started the Enid Rhone Lunch program where one child is sponsored for a free lunch each day.

Our message this year is one of thankfulness for you without whose support none of the above would have been possible. Thank you all and God’s richest blessing be bestowed on you as your giving has truly blessed us.
